Carrer Summary: Dr. Mehta is a Senior Lecturer in AI and Digital Health at the School of Computing Technologies at RMIT University and and Adjunct Senior Research Fellow at the Department of Data Science & AI at Monash University. Before joining RMIT, he was a Founding Member of Augmented Intelligence and Multimodal Analytics (AIM) for Health Lab at Faculty of IT at Monash University. He has successfully developed machine learning and deep learning models for various medical applications, leading to their implementation in practice. His portfolio includes an award-finalist AI software for skin lesion analysis with Molemap Pty. Ltd., privacy-preserved video-based analysis of epilepsy seizures at Alfred Hospital, and real-time diagnostics of retinal diseases using fundus images with Optain Health. Prior to joining Monash University, Dr. Mehta held positions at renowned industry research labs, including Toshiba R&D Center in Japan, Panasonic R&D Center in Singapore, and IBM Research Labs in Australia.
Research Interests: Dr. Mehta leads interdisciplinary research at the intersection of artificial intelligence, LLM/AI Agents, computer-aided diagnosis and disease management, digital health, and co-design. His work harnesses advanced artificial intelligence technologies to analyze large-scale, multi-modality medical data, including imaging, biomedical signals, medical records, genomics, and reports. His research models clinicians' expertise for tasks such as diagnosis and disease management, focusing on conditions related to ophthalmology, dermatology, and neurodegenerative diseases like epilepsy, Parkinson's, and multiple sclerosis. Importantly, he designs these solutions in close collaboration with the clinicians and the affected health community and organisations.
Research Track Record Dr. Mehta's work has been published in leading computer vision and machine learning venues such as Pattern Recognition, TMLR, CVPR, Machine Learning, as well as top-tier NLP venues such as ACL, EMNLP. Additionally, it has also been featured in top-tier medical AI conferences such as MICCAI, MIDL, IPMI, and translated as clinical studies in clinical journals such as the Journal of the European Academy of Dermatology and Venereology, Epilepsia, American Journal of Neuroradiology. His notable contributions include AI tools for skin lesion diagnosis, seizure monitoring and detection, and anti-seizure drug recommendation for epilepsy patients. These works contribute to both advancing AI research and informing the clinical community on the practical application of medical AI to address key translational challenges.

Industry Involvement: Dr. Mehta serves as a consultant Research Scientist at Optain Health, a company that has garnered over 20 million USD in funding and targets the expansive global optometry and optical dispensing market. At Optain Health, he focuses on developing advanced AI algorithms for diagnosing and managing rare ocular diseases using retinal fundus images. In collaboration with Molemap Pty. Ltd., Dr. Mehta has created an AI system for skin lesion analysis, which was recognized as a top 3 finalist for the Morgan Mansell Prize in 2023. He also collaborates closely with Seer Medical, where he contributes to the development of video-based AI technologies for the automated detection and monitoring of seizures in epilepsy patients outside of hospital settings. Dr. Mehta's extensive industry experience also includes roles at prestigious industry research labs such as Panasonic R&D Center in Singapore, IBM Research Labs in Australia, and Toshiba R&D Center in Japan.
